What If My School Closed? In the event that your school no longer exists, you'll need to request your transcripts from the Department of Education in the state where you attended school. The US Department of Education has a searchable list by state that you can access by clicking here.

Many high schools now use services so that you can request your high school transcripts online. You can even request that your transcripts be delivered to a third party, such as a university or employer. Over 3,400 high schools in the US use Parchment.com for transcript requests.

If you are seeking a public high school transcript or record of a GED®, please contact the School District and/or entity that awarded the diploma or GEDA®. If you are seeking a private high school transcript or record, please contact the Maryland State Department of Education (MSDE).
